Output 381bce326ccb4e020d95ca403cd57e304e9e35334bc5b160e8cfea8ecdcf801b:3

value
15172169
script pubkey
OP_0 OP_PUSHBYTES_20 0b4c5cbe28badd82bf504daed8140e41039703c9
address
bc1qpdx9e03ghtwc906sfkhds9qwgypewq7f8lgvm5
transaction
381bce326ccb4e020d95ca403cd57e304e9e35334bc5b160e8cfea8ecdcf801b
confirmations
94315
spent
true